ID 2.7.7.50 DE mRNA guanylyltransferase. AN GTP--RNA guanylyltransferase. AN mRNA capping enzyme. CA a 5'-end diphospho-ribonucleoside in mRNA + GTP + H(+) = a 5'-end CA (5'-triphosphoguanosine)-ribonucleoside in mRNA + diphosphate. CC -!- The human enzyme is a multi domain protein that also has the activity CC of EC 3.6.1.74.
